html - <br/> 在 Firefox 中不工作

标签 html css firefox

我正在编写一些代码并希望在两个输入和 <br /> 之间留出一些空间在 Firefox 中不工作:

<input type="text" id="X_Axis" /><br />
<input type="text" id="Y_Axis" />

没有<br /> , <br/> , </br>工作。

附言我没有在任何其他浏览器中尝试过,所以它可能不是我想的 Firefox。

最佳答案

使用 <br/>在 HTML 元素之间添加间距是不好的做法。我建议为您的表单元素分配 CSS 填充或边距。以下帖子内容非常丰富:When to use <br> line breaks vs CSS positioning?

工作示例:http://jsfiddle.net/uHKzq/1/

我添加了 CSS 属性 display: block;这将导致您的第二个表单元素显示在第一个表单元素的下方。然后我在表单元素周围应用了边距,这在您的两个表单输入字段之间创建了一个空间。

关于html - <br/> 在 Firefox 中不工作,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/10500551/

相关文章:

javascript - 带有 addEventListener 的移相器

html - 如何从 Dart 代码中的 REST api 解码 utf-8?

javascript - 基本 JS 动画在 Safari 中无法正常工作

jquery - 放置在文本区域下方时,按钮上的填充发生变化?

jquery - Bootstrap 在悬停时显示第 3 级菜单选项

javascript - 小书签在 Firefox 中不起作用

javascript - 让浏览器获取源代码并重新编译脚本以进行实时编辑

javascript - 使 CKEditor 图像导入器不添加尺寸

html - 图形和重叠段落中的可点击图像

javascript - 如何用 jasmine 监视 localStorage 方法